Oklahoma Gov. Kevin Stitt has reportedly chosen oil and gas executive Alan Armstrong to complete the remainder of Sen. Markwayne Mullin’s term. The move follows the Senate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s Committee advancing Mullin’s nomination to lead the Department of Homeland Security (DHS), setting up a vote before the full chamber. Stitt and Armstrong were expected to meet with President Trump at Mar-a-Lago on Sunday to discuss the appointment. "The sources cautioned that the pick could change following that meeting," NOTUS reports.
